This data could be your OS files on a bootable drive, the files present on your system drive, or other application-specific files.<\/p><figure class=\"wp-block-image size-full\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" width=\"624\" height=\"268\" src=\"https:\/\/www.stellarinfo.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/Picture7.jpg\" alt=\"Displayed on error on windows\" class=\"wp-image-178140 apply-gradient-on-post-images\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.stellarinfo.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/Picture7.jpg 624w, https:\/\/www.stellarinfo.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/Picture7-300x129.jpg 300w, https:\/\/www.stellarinfo.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/Picture7-150x64.jpg 150w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 624px) 100vw, 624px\" \/><\/figure><p>0x80070570 error is often caused by bad installation media or while downloading an OS update. It may also occur due to hardware issues or while moving files from one drive to another. Are you facing a similar issue on your computer? This blog outlines some methods to effectively resolve it.<\/p><h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\" id=\"common-causes-behind-0x80070570-error\"><strong>Common Causes Behind 0x80070570 Error<\/strong><\/h2><p>While it&rsquo;s difficult to pinpoint the exact reason behind this error, there are a few causes that seem most likely to cause it:<\/p><p><strong>Bad installation files:<\/strong> Downloading a missing or corrupted Windows installation file due to issues with the server side of the download or an unstable internet connection can cause this error on your computer.<\/p><p><strong>Faulty hardware:<\/strong> Using incompatible or malfunctioning hardware will likely cause the 0x80070570 error on Windows.<\/p><p><strong>Windows Update Error:<\/strong> Windows is unable to install the required update files, which may be corrupt or missing.<\/p><p><strong>Disk errors: <\/strong>The presence of bad sectors on your drive can also result in 0x80070570 error, as this can prevent your system from reading the required files correctly.<\/p><h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><strong>Solutions to fix 0x80070570 Error<\/strong><\/h3><p>The error code 0x80070570 can appear in different scenarios, so you need to find the solution that applies to your particular issue. Before moving on to other solutions, try restarting your computer, as it can fix many underlying issues.<\/p><p>If the error persists, here are some other ways to fix it on your Windows 11 PC.<\/p><h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><strong>Solution 1: Run the Windows Update Troubleshooter<\/strong><\/h3><p>If the 0x80070570 error keeps popping up while trying to perform a Windows update, you can use the Windows Update Troubleshooter to effectively fix it. Follow the steps below to run the troubleshooter on your PC:<\/p><p><strong>Step 1:<\/strong> Press <strong>Win<\/strong> + <strong>S<\/strong> to launch search.<\/p><p><strong>Step 2:<\/strong> Open <strong>Settings <\/strong>&gt; <strong>Update &amp; Security<\/strong> &gt; <strong>Troubleshoot<\/strong>.<\/p><p><strong>Step 3:<\/strong> Go to <strong>Additional Troubleshooters<\/strong> and click <strong>Windows Update<\/strong>.<\/p><p><strong>Step 4:<\/strong> Click <strong>Run the troubleshooter<\/strong>.<\/p><figure class=\"wp-block-image size-full\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" width=\"709\" height=\"718\" src=\"https:\/\/www.stellarinfo.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/Picture8-2.png\" alt=\"Windows Update Troubleshooter\" class=\"wp-image-178139 apply-gradient-on-post-images\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.stellarinfo.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/Picture8-2.png 709w, https:\/\/www.stellarinfo.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/Picture8-2-296x300.png 296w, https:\/\/www.stellarinfo.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/Picture8-2-96x96.png 96w, https:\/\/www.stellarinfo.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/Picture8-2-150x152.png 150w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 709px) 100vw, 709px\" \/><\/figure><p>Wait for the process to complete and see if the issue is resolved.<\/p><h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><strong>Solution 2: Check for Disk Errors<\/strong><\/h3><p>As stated above, disk errors due to improper shutdowns or wear and tear can also cause the 0x80070570 error on your Windows PC. You need to address the disk issues to resolve this error effectively.<\/p><p>For this, you can use the Windows built-in utility: CHKDSK command. It will scan your drive for errors and automatically fix them. Here&rsquo;s how to do it:<\/p><p><strong>Step 1:<\/strong> Search for <strong>Command Prompt<\/strong> in the Taskbar and click <strong>Run as Administrator<\/strong>.<\/p><p><strong>Step 2:<\/strong> Inside the Command Prompt, type <strong>chkdsk<\/strong> and press Enter.<\/p><figure class=\"wp-block-image size-full is-resized\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" width=\"624\" height=\"262\" src=\"https:\/\/www.stellarinfo.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/Picture1-1.jpg\" alt=\"type chkdsk in Command Prompt \" class=\"wp-image-177935 apply-gradient-on-post-images\" style=\"width:840px;height:auto\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.stellarinfo.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/Picture1-1.jpg 624w, https:\/\/www.stellarinfo.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/Picture1-1-300x126.jpg 300w, https:\/\/www.stellarinfo.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/Picture1-1-150x63.jpg 150w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 624px) 100vw, 624px\" \/><\/figure><p><strong>Step 3:<\/strong> If the scan detects drive errors, enter <strong>chkdsk \/r<\/strong> in the Command Prompt and press <strong>Enter<\/strong> to start an in-depth diagnostic scan, it will repair and recover damaged hard drive sectors.<\/p><h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><strong>Solution 3: Repair File Systems<\/strong><\/h3><p>The System File Checker (SFC) and Deployment Imaging Service and Management Tool (DISM) are powerful in-built utilities in Windows to repair system files and fix any underlying errors.<\/p><p>SFC scans system files, including DLL files, and replaces corrupt files with a cached copy located in a compressed folder at: <em>%WinDir%\\System32\\dllcache<\/em><\/p><p>The DISM tool repairs Windows image, including the Windows Component Store and fixes issues that the SFC can&rsquo;t resolve by itself.<\/p><p>Here&rsquo;s how to perform these scans:<\/p><p><strong>Step 1:<\/strong> Search for <strong>Command Prompt<\/strong> in the taskbar and select<strong> Run as administrator<\/strong>.<\/p><p><strong>Step 2:<\/strong> Now execute the following command for SFC scan: <em>sfc \/scannow<\/em><\/p><p><strong>Step 3:<\/strong> Next, execute the following command for DISM scan: <em>DISM \/Online \/Cleanup-Image \/RestoreHealth<\/em><\/p><figure class=\"wp-block-image size-full\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" width=\"936\" height=\"592\" src=\"https:\/\/www.stellarinfo.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/Picture2-4.png\" alt=\"DISM \/Online \/Cleanup-Image \/RestoreHealth use this command \" class=\"wp-image-177936 apply-gradient-on-post-images\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.stellarinfo.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/Picture2-4.png 936w, https:\/\/www.stellarinfo.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/Picture2-4-300x190.png 300w, https:\/\/www.stellarinfo.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/Picture2-4-768x486.png 768w, https:\/\/www.stellarinfo.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/Picture2-4-150x95.png 150w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 936px) 100vw, 936px\" \/><\/figure><p>Finally, restart your computer and see if the issue is resolved.<\/p><h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><strong>Solution 4: Use a Different Windows Installation File<\/strong><\/h3><p>If you&rsquo;re facing this error while installing the Windows operating system on your PC, it&rsquo;s likely that something is wrong with your installation media, or the files may be missing or corrupted. To fix this, try downloading Windows ISO and recreate the installation media. Follow this post to get detailed instructions on &ndash; <a href=\"https:\/\/www.stellarinfo.com\/article\/methods-to-create-windows-11-bootable-usb.php\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ener\">How to Create Windows Bootable USB?<\/a><\/p><h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><strong>Solution 5: Scan Your PC for Virus or Malware<\/strong><\/h3><p>The 0x80070570 error could also occur due to a virus or malware on your system, which might have corrupted your files or modified your system settings. Scanning your computer for these threats and eliminating them can help resolve the issue. Here&rsquo;s how to do it:<\/p><p><strong>Step 1:<\/strong> Press <strong>Win<\/strong> +<strong> S<\/strong> and launch for <strong>Windows Security<\/strong>.<\/p><p><strong>Step 2:<\/strong> Click <strong>Virus &amp; threat protection<\/strong> &gt; <strong>Scan options<\/strong>.<\/p><figure class=\"wp-block-image size-full\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" width=\"936\" height=\"580\" src=\"https:\/\/www.stellarinfo.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/Picture3-2.png\" alt=\"Click Virus &amp; threat protection\" class=\"wp-image-177937 apply-gradient-on-post-images\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.stellarinfo.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/Picture3-2.png 936w, https:\/\/www.stellarinfo.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/Picture3-2-300x186.png 300w, https:\/\/www.stellarinfo.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/Picture3-2-768x476.png 768w, https:\/\/www.stellarinfo.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/Picture3-2-150x93.png 150w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 936px) 100vw, 936px\" \/><\/figure><p><strong>Step 3:<\/strong> Click <strong>Windows Defender Offline Scan<\/strong> &gt; <strong>Scan Now<\/strong>.<\/p><figure class=\"wp-block-image size-full\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" width=\"624\" height=\"528\" src=\"https:\/\/www.stellarinfo.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/Picture4-2.jpg\" alt=\"Click Windows Defender Offline Scan\" class=\"wp-image-177938 apply-gradient-on-post-images\" srcset=\"https:\/\/www.stellarinfo.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/Picture4-2.jpg 624w, https:\/\/www.stellarinfo.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/Picture4-2-300x254.jpg 300w, https:\/\/www.stellarinfo.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/01\/Picture4-2-150x127.jpg 150w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 624px) 100vw, 624px\" \/><\/figure><p>Let the process complete. The Windows Defender will scan your computer for existing threats.<\/p><h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\" id=\"how-to-recover-lost-data-due-to-error-0x80070570?\"><strong>How to Recover Lost Data Due to Error 0x80070570?<\/strong><\/h2><p>While the error 0x80070570 doesn&rsquo;t directly cause data loss on your computer, it points to potential underlying issues, such as file corruption, failed transfer, or storage drive failure that prevent your system from reading the source data.<\/p><p>The error can render your system or application files unreadable, preventing you from accessing your important data.
